WebApr 11, 2024 · After 12 months it’s a long-term gain taxable by up to 23.8-percent depending on your income bracket. Likewise, the IRS allows cryptocurrency ‘capital-loss’ write offs – up to $3,000 per year. WebDec 6, 2024 · The tax treatment of both gifts would be exactly the same. In the United States, the receiver of a gift does not pay income tax. If the gift is from a foreign person and is more than $100,000, the gift must be reported to the IRS on a form 3520, even though no gift tax is owed.
